why is it that no one posts prices in the vendors forums? I feel the same as JB, if your going to sell to us , post prices so we all get the same deal. I always see people requesting quotes to "zipcode" , but shipping has no baring on the price of the parts, so why not post the prices.

ill tell you why. almost ALL of the companies have MAP pricing. this is minimum allowed pricing. if people post up publically lower prices, they will lose their privledge of selling that product.


do you really want to pay 1050 for a utec or would you rather pm me and save 300 dollars...??
